The Nipah Virus: A Serious Threat to Health
In recent weeks, health authorities have confirmed a tragic case of Nipah virus in Bangladesh, sparking concerns about potential outbreaks and the need for heightened vigilance. The World Health Organization (WHO) reported that a woman between the ages of 40 and 50 succumbed to the infection, which she had contracted after consuming raw date palm sap. Symptoms began on January 21, including fever, headache, disorientation, and even convulsions, leading to her death a week later, with the virus being confirmed shortly afterward.
Understanding the Risks and Transmission
Nipah virus is transmitted primarily through contaminated products from bats, particularly fruit and raw date palm sap. This connection is crucial because outbreaks typically coincide with peak harvesting seasons for these products. As per WHO reports, about 348 cases have been documented in Bangladesh since 2001, highlighting the virus's recurring nature in the region. While the case fatality rate is alarmingly high, ranging from 40% to 75%, the disease does not easily spread between humans, which offers some reassurance amid rising international concerns.
International Monitoring and Response
Following the reported outbreak in Bangladesh, India identified two Nipah cases in West Bengal, both of which prompted swift public health measures. Airport screenings have been intensified across South Asia, and countries like Malaysia and Singapore are taking preventative steps, including monitoring travelers from high-risk regions. Despite these developments, WHO maintains that the risk of international spread is currently low, reflecting their confidence in current control measures and public health responses.
The Importance of Awareness and Prevention
The Nipah virus serves as a grim reminder of our vulnerability to zoonotic diseases—illnesses that can jump from animals to humans. Public awareness and understanding of how such viruses are transmitted are critical in preventing outbreaks. Educating communities about avoiding raw date palm sap, as well as promoting measures to protect against bat exposure, could significantly mitigate risks.
Projected Future Trends and Concerns
As climate change continues to alter ecosystems, the habitats of potential zoonotic pathogens may shift, increasing the likelihood of future outbreaks. Experts predict that warmer temperatures and changing rainfall patterns could enhance the interactions between bats and humans. Authorities must remain vigilant and invest in further research to develop vaccines and treatment options, as there are currently no licensed medicines specifically for Nipah virus.
